    Merideth M.

    Came here on a Thursday morning around 11am. None of the bagels were in the baskets but there is a sign that says all the bagels are actually kept in the back. They were out of a couple flavors though by the time I went. The place is relatively clean, just a little cluttered. There was no seating other than a couple of chairs were you could sit to wait for your food, but no tables present. I found the cashier to be a little rude: she just seemed to be a bit short with me and while I was ordering would also stop and talk to either an employee or another customer which made ordering a little confusing. I got a half dozen bagels to go and a jalapeño cheddar bagel with scallion cream cheese. It was a good size and a great bagel. Not too hard on the outside, which I like since it makes it harder to eat. The food is great but the service is alright.

    Inviting space with a long showcase of treats in several categories, plenty of roomy tables, and a…read morelarge communal table. -- Muffins: I consider their blueberry muffin one of my favorites in Massachusetts, if not my #1. It's got just the right mix of bounce, density, and butteriness, without being too greasy. Big, fresh blueberries (not the shriveled kind). Plenty of crumbly streusel on top for extra taste and texture. Their mixed berry has multiple fruit presence and more of it, minus the streusel. Also very good. Sometimes the muffins are warm. Sometimes a little long in the tooth. -- Cakes: That's their claim to fame, and for good reason. They're more expensive than most, but so dense, rich, and heavy that a small slice goes a long way. My favorite is the chocolate raspberry decadence (pool of raspberry atop a deep, dark chocolate frosting). Or maybe the strawberry snowflake, which is like the best strawberry shortcake you ever had. -- Cupcakes: These often feature some of the same ingredients as the cakes, such as that killer chocolate ganache. Great for the toppings and fillings, though the cake part (especially if chocolate base) is often dry. -- Cookies: Noticeably less impressive, EXCEPT for the Linzer heart. Great flavor and texture in the raspberry and shortbread. -- Coffee: Good stuff. Not elite, but good, in heavy mugs with good feel. Service is a little lacking. Not so much because of rudeness, but because they're perpetually understaffed for the amount of business they do.
